Origin of the baby name Jenna

Jenna originated as a Cornish diminutive of Jennifer, itself a Cornish form of the Welsh name Gwenhwyfar, made up of elements meaning "white" or "fair" and "smooth" or "blessed". Over time Jenna also developed connections to the element Jenny, creating an overlap with the family of names deriving from the Latin Johannes (meaning "God is gracious"), which gave rise to names like Joanna and Johanna. This dual lineage gives Jenna a surprisingly rich etymological heritage for such a compact and friendly name.

History of the baby name “Jenna

Jenna was used in Cornwall and Wales for generations as a familiar form of Jennifer, but it gained widespread independent popularity in English-speaking countries from the 1970s onward. Its rise accelerated through the 1980s, fueled by cultural moments including popular television characters bearing the name, which introduced it to a broad new audience around the world. By the late 20th century Jenna had firmly established itself as a standalone name rather than merely a nickname, and it continues to feel warm and timeless today.

Variations on the baby name “Jenna

Jenna's closest relatives include Jenny, Jennifer, and Jen, along with the alternate spelling Jena. As a descendant of the Johannes family through its Jenny connection, it is distantly related to an enormous range of names across world languages, including Joanna, Johanna (German and Scandinavian), Giovanna (Italian), Siobhan (Irish), Sinead (Irish), and Juanita (Spanish). The form Genna is an occasional alternate spelling. In Cornish tradition Jenna is simply at home.
